Step 1: Assessment and Inspection
Our team will arrive at your office and conduct a thorough assessment of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the water, find out the extent of the damage, and create a plan to get your building back to normal. We use specialized equipment to detect hidden water and ensure that every area is dry and safe.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our advanced equipment, we’ll extract as much water as possible from your building. We’ll use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water, and we’ll use specialized equipment to dry out carpets, walls, and ceilings.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is extracted,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ry out your building. We’ll set up d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air, and we’ll use fans to circulate air and speed up the drying process.
Step 4: Cleanup and Disinfection
Finally, we’ll conduct a thorough cleanup and disinfection of your building. We’ll remove any debris, clean and disinfect all surfaces, and apply a protective coating to prevent mold and bacteria growth.

Office Building Water Extraction Cost in Clinton, UT
The cost of Office Building Water Ext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Clinton, UT. We’ll provide you with a free estimate after assessing the dam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Cleanup and Disinfection |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of surfaces affected |
| Equipment Rental |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Emergency Service Fee | $100 – $500 | Time of day, day of week, urgency of situation |

How Long Will It Take to Dry Out My Office?
We’ll work quickly to dry out your office, but the exact timeframe dep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Typically, it takes 3-5 days to dry out a small to medium-sized office, but larger areas may take longer.
Will I Need to Replace My Office’s Flooring?
It depends on the extent of the damage. If the water damage is minor, we may be able to restore your flooring. But, if the damage is severe, you may need to replace the flooring to ensure safety and prevent future problems.
How Do I Prevent Water Damage in My Office?
Regular maintenance is key to preventing water damage. Check your office’s pipes, appliances, and roof regularly for signs of wear and tear. Consider installing a sump pump or backup system to protect against flooding.
